ISLAMABAD, April 2: Prime Minister Imran Khan has approved a month s additional salary for doctors and medical staff employed by the federal government.
In a review meeting on coronavirus that took place on Thursday, PM Imran Khan was briefed by Federal Minister Asad Omar, Special assistant Dr Zafar Mirza and Chairman National Disaster Management Authority Lt. General Muhammad Afzal on measures taken against the coronavirus. It was decided in the meeting that a multidisciplinary research committee would be formed in view of the coming National Coordination Committee (NCC) meeting. This research committee will submit its recommendations in respect of various sectors to the NCC. This would enable the NCC to determine future course of action in light of these recommendations. The Prime Minister while addressing the meeting said that the availability of accurate and factual data in the current situation is of paramount importance and no negligence in the provision of accurate data would be tolerated.
